I know that when I buy a new guitar (of any make) it will take time to set it up the way I like it. The problem that I have ran into with my newest Ibanez is something that I am not equipped to deal with -
Fret Leveling. I am afraid that I will mess up the neck. I have an eight month old RGT3120 TDB and from day one I had problems with it fretting out. Please note that I do not set my guitars up with low action if anything it is high action >2.3 on bass side and > 2.0 on high side. I finally took it to an authorized Ibanez repairman and he stated that there are many frets that are not level (especially from the 14th - 24th fret). The tech stated to me that he had several new JS models in there that had to have the frets leveled. I understand that shipping the guitars overseas may have an effect (how big I do not know) on the frets. Just giving you a heads up.
By the way - I had a fret job on my UV777PBK done last week and it now plays better than ever. My VWH is next to get the frets leveled.
